Average insurance rates for a Subaru WRX are $1,264 a year with full coverage. Comprehensive costs approximately $270 each year, collision insurance costs $474, and liability coverage is estimated at $384. Liability-only coverage costs approximately $432 a year, and high-risk coverage costs around $2,736. Teens receive the highest rates at up to $4,710 a year.
Average premium for full coverage: $1,264
Rate estimates by individual coverage type:
Rates are based on $500 comprehensive and collision deductibles, split liability limits of 30/60, and includes both medical and uninsured motorist insurance. Rates are averaged for all U.S. states and WRX models.

| Model Year | Comprehensive | Collision | Liability | Total Premium |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 Subaru WRX | $332 | $570 | $332 | $1,370 |
| 2023 Subaru WRX | $320 | $566 | $338 | $1,360 |
| 2022 Subaru WRX | $308 | $552 | $354 | $1,350 |
| 2021 Subaru WRX | $298 | $530 | $364 | $1,328 |
| 2020 Subaru WRX | $282 | $512 | $376 | $1,306 |
| 2019 Subaru WRX | $270 | $474 | $384 | $1,264 |
| 2018 Subaru WRX | $260 | $446 | $388 | $1,230 |
| 2017 Subaru WRX | $248 | $400 | $390 | $1,174 |
| 2016 Subaru WRX | $232 | $368 | $390 | $1,126 |
| 2015 Subaru WRX | $224 | $346 | $394 | $1,100 |
Rates are averaged for all Subaru WRX models and trim levels. Rates assume a 40-year-old male driver, full coverage with $500 deductibles, and a clean driving record.

What are the Subaru WRX safety ratings?
Average insurance for a Subaru WRX can vary depending upon the safety ratings of the particular model you drive.
Take a look at the following safety ratings of the Subaru WRX as determined by the Insurance Institute for Highway Safety (IIHS).
- Small overlap front (driver-side): Good
- Small overlap front (passenger-side): Good
- Moderate overlap front: Good
- Side: Good
- Roof strength: Good
- Head restraints and seats: Good
For a brief frame of reference, “Good” is the highest rating possible. The fact that the Subaru WRX received this score in every part of the car that was tested is great news if you like cheap insurance rates.

Rate Tables and Charts
Rates by Driver Age
| Driver Age | Premium |
|---|---|
| 16 | $4,710 |
| 20 | $2,908 |
| 30 | $1,318 |
| 40 | $1,264 |
| 50 | $1,156 |
| 60 | $1,134 |
Full coverage, $500 deductibles
Rates by Deductible
| Deductible | Premium |
|---|---|
| $100 | $1,592 |
| $250 | $1,440 |
| $500 | $1,264 |
| $1,000 | $1,096 |
Full coverage, driver age 40
